Latest Patents

Faucher's latest patents include an innovative optical fiber heat dissipation package. This package is designed to manage heat generated by optical fibers, featuring a base with a groove, a cover, and a hollow sleeve that encapsulates the heat-generating section of the fiber. The design ensures efficient heat dissipation, enhancing the performance and longevity of optical systems.

Another significant patent is for a system and method for permanently writing a diffraction grating in a low phonon energy glass medium. This invention utilizes ultrashort light pulses to create an interference pattern in glass waveguides, allowing for precise control over the exposure to limit thermal effects. This advancement is crucial for improving the functionality of optical devices.
